摘要
Measurements of the two-photon interaction e(+)e(-) --> e(+)e(-) + hadrons at root s similar or equal to 91 GeV and root s similar or equal to 183 GeV are presented. The double-tag events, collected with the L3 detector, correspond to integrated luminosities of 140 pb(-1) at 91 GeV and 52 ph(-1) at 183 GeV. The cross-section of gamma*gamma* collisions has been measured at [Q(2)] = 3.5 GeV2 and [Q(2)] = 14 GeV2. The data agree well with predictions based on perturbative QCD, while the Quark Parton Model alone is insufficient to describe the data. (C) 1999 Published by Elsevier Science B.V.
